Shiro Kato is a scholar working on Civil and Structural Engineering, Epidemiology and Molecular Biology. According to data from OpenAlex, Shiro Kato has authored 411 papers receiving a total of 5.8k indexed citations (citations by other indexed papers that have themselves been cited), including 133 papers in Civil and Structural Engineering, 84 papers in Epidemiology and 82 papers in Molecular Biology. Recurrent topics in Shiro Kato's work include Structural Analysis and Optimization (95 papers), Herpesvirus Infections and Treatments (69 papers) and Structural Engineering and Vibration Analysis (63 papers). Shiro Kato is often cited by papers focused on Structural Analysis and Optimization (95 papers), Herpesvirus Infections and Treatments (69 papers) and Structural Engineering and Vibration Analysis (63 papers). Shiro Kato collaborates with scholars based in Japan, United States and Netherlands. Shiro Kato's co-authors include Kazuyoshi Ikuta, Y Akiyama, Kanji Hirai, Shigeharu Ueda, Hideyoshi Higashi, Yoshio Hirabayashi, Masaharu Naiki, T. MORIE, Naoyuki Yoshida and Yoshimi Hirokawa and has published in prestigious journals such as Journal of the American Chemical Society, Journal of Clinical Investigation and The Journal of Chemical Physics.
